Understanding Custom Steel Grating
Custom steel grating is a type of metal grid that is manufactured to specific dimensions and specifications. It is typically made from steel bars that are woven or welded together to create a strong, open-grid structure. The customization aspect allows for the creation of grating that meets the exact requirements of different applications, ensuring optimal performance and safety.

Applications of Custom Steel Grating in the Oil and Gas Industry
Custom steel grating finds numerous applications in the oil and gas industry, each tailored to meet specific operational needs. Some of the most common uses include:
1. Platform Decks
One of the most critical applications of custom steel grating is in the construction of platform decks. These platforms are often exposed to harsh marine environments, where they must withstand the corrosive effects of saltwater, extreme temperatures, and heavy foot traffic. Custom steel grating provides a strong, non-slip surface that can endure these challenging conditions while offering a safe and stable walking surface.
2. Pipeline Support Structures
In the oil and gas industry, pipelines are a lifeline for transporting fluids over long distances. These pipelines require robust support structures to maintain their integrity and prevent leaks or breaks. Custom steel grating is used to create support bases that can distribute the weight of the pipelines evenly, reducing stress and preventing sagging.
3. Access Walkways and Stairways
Access walkways and stairways in oil and gas facilities must be able to handle heavy loads and provide a safe means of vertical transportation. Custom steel grating is ideal for these applications due to its high strength and durability. It can be designed to meet specific stair profiles and load requirements, ensuring safety and compliance with industry standards.
4. Drilling Rigs
Drilling rigs are complex machines that require a stable and strong foundation to operate effectively. Custom steel grating is used to create the walkways and platforms on drilling rigs, providing a stable surface that can withstand the dynamic movements and heavy loads associated with drilling operations.
5. Tank Farm Walkways
Tank farms in the oil and gas industry store large quantities of hazardous materials. The walkways around these tanks must be able to withstand the weight of equipment and personnel while providing a non-slip surface to prevent accidents. Custom steel grating is an excellent choice for these walkways, offering the necessary strength and safety features.
Benefits of Custom Steel Grating
The use of custom steel grating in the oil and gas industry offers numerous benefits that make it a preferred choice for many applications:
1. High Strength and Durability
Custom steel grating is designed to withstand heavy loads and harsh environmental conditions. Its robust construction ensures long-term durability, reducing the need for frequent repairs and replacements.
2. Corrosion Resistance
Many industries are exposed to corrosive substances, making corrosion resistance a crucial factor in material selection. Custom steel grating can be treated or coated to enhance its resistance to corrosion, ensuring it remains effective in challenging environments.
